Re-add PermissionEX handler
This commit is contained in:
parent
21f7b0d468
commit
03d521d335
|
@ -92,6 +92,7 @@ public class PermissionsHandler implements IPermissionsHandler {
|
|||
public void checkPermissions() {
|
||||
// load and assign a handler
|
||||
List<Class<? extends SuperpermsHandler>> providerClazz = Arrays.asList(
|
||||
PermissionsExHandler.class,
|
||||
GenericVaultHandler.class,
|
||||
SuperpermsHandler.class
|
||||
);
|
||||
|
|
|
@ -0,0 +1,16 @@
|
|||
package com.earth2me.essentials.perm.impl;
|
||||
|
||||
import org.bukkit.Bukkit;
|
||||
import org.bukkit.entity.Player;
|
||||
|
||||
public class PermissionsExHandler extends AbstractVaultHandler {
|
||||
@Override
|
||||
public boolean canBuild(final Player base, final String group) {
|
||||
return base != null && chat.getPlayerInfoBoolean(base.getWorld().getName(), base, "build", false);
|
||||
}
|
||||
|
||||
@Override
|
||||
public boolean tryProvider() {
|
||||
return super.canLoad() && Bukkit.getPluginManager().getPlugin("PermissionsEx") != null;
|
||||
}
|
||||
}
|
Loading…
Reference in New Issue